莺歌海盆地泥底辟带中深层天然气勘探中的CO_2风险分析

摘    要:在以往研究工作的基础上 ,结合近期所获地质资料的分析和天然气运聚成藏规律的研究 ,对莺歌海盆地泥底辟带中深层 (T30 以下 )天然气勘探中的 CO2 风险进行了分析 ,认为中深层 CO2 风险相对较小 ,中深层 CO2 分布与浅层 CO2 分布类似 ;CO2 等非烃气的局部富集主要与泥底辟及热流体上侵活动密切相关 ;在中深层寻找高产富烃天然气 ,必须选择构造规模大、储集条件好、相对低压低势且距泥底辟活动中心区较远的构造布井 ,以避免可能出现的 CO2 风险

A CO _2 RISK ANALYSIS FOR MID DEEP GAS EXPLORATION IN DIAPIR BELT,YINGGEHAI BASIN

Abstract:Based on previous work and the latest geological data and study on gas migration and accumulation,this paper analyzes CO 2 risk for mid deep (below T 30 ) gas exploration in diapir belt,Yinggehai Basin,suggesting that the mid deep CO 2 risk is low relatively,and that the mid deep strata are similar in CO 2 distribution to the shallow ones. Localized accumulations of nonhydrocarbon gas,such as CO 2,are mainly related with mud diapir and upward movement of hot fluids. In order to find large hydrocarbon rich gas accumulations and to lower CO 2 risk,the targets to be drilled should be big structures with good reservoirs,relatively low pressure and fluid potential and far away from mud diapir centers.
